互联网数据库是什么
-
互联网数据库是指存储在互联网上的大量数据的集合。它是互联网应用的基础设施之一,提供了数据的存储、管理和访问功能。互联网数据库允许用户通过网络连接来存储和检索数据,使得数据的共享和交换变得更加方便和高效。
以下是关于互联网数据库的五个要点:
-
数据存储和管理:互联网数据库是用于存储和管理大量数据的系统。它可以通过各种技术和方法来组织和存储数据,如关系型数据库、非关系型数据库、图数据库等。通过使用这些数据库技术,可以有效地存储和管理不同类型和结构的数据。
-
数据访问和检索:互联网数据库允许用户通过网络连接来访问和检索数据。用户可以使用各种查询语言和工具来执行数据库操作,如SQL查询、API调用等。通过使用这些工具,用户可以方便地从数据库中检索所需的数据,并进行各种操作和分析。
-
数据共享和交换:互联网数据库使得数据的共享和交换变得更加便捷。通过将数据存储在互联网上的数据库中,用户可以轻松地与他人共享数据,并进行数据交换和合作。这为各种应用场景提供了更多的可能性,如电子商务、社交网络、在线教育等。
-
数据安全和隐私保护:互联网数据库在数据安全和隐私保护方面扮演着重要角色。它可以通过各种安全措施来保护存储在数据库中的数据,如访问控制、加密、备份等。此外,互联网数据库还需要遵守相关的法律法规和隐私政策,确保用户的数据得到合法和安全的处理。
-
数据分析和决策支持:互联网数据库可以为数据分析和决策支持提供基础。通过对数据库中的数据进行分析和挖掘,可以发现数据之间的关联和规律,并从中获得有价值的信息和洞察。这些信息可以用于各种决策场景,如市场调研、业务优化、风险管理等,帮助用户做出更明智的决策。
综上所述,互联网数据库是存储在互联网上的大量数据的集合,它提供了数据的存储、管理和访问功能,促进了数据的共享和交换,并在数据安全和隐私保护、数据分析和决策支持等方面发挥重要作用。
1年前 -
-
互联网数据库(Internet Database)是指存储在互联网上的大量数据的集合。互联网数据库可以包含各种类型的数据,例如文本、图像、音频、视频等。它们可以被访问和使用,以满足用户的需求。
互联网数据库的作用是提供数据存储和访问的服务。它允许用户通过互联网连接到数据库,执行查询、检索数据、更新数据等操作。互联网数据库的设计和管理可以基于不同的数据库管理系统(Database Management System,简称DBMS),如MySQL、Oracle、Microsoft SQL Server等。
互联网数据库的特点有以下几个方面:
-
分布式存储:互联网数据库通常采用分布式存储方式,将数据分散存储在多台服务器上,以提高数据的可靠性和可扩展性。
-
高并发处理:互联网数据库需要处理大量的并发请求,因此需要具备高并发处理能力,以保证用户能够快速地获取所需的数据。
-
数据安全性:互联网数据库存储的数据往往包含用户的个人信息或商业机密等重要数据,因此需要具备较高的数据安全性,包括数据加密、身份认证、访问控制等措施。
-
数据备份与恢复:互联网数据库需要定期进行数据备份,以防止数据丢失或损坏,同时也需要能够快速恢复数据,以保证系统的可用性。
互联网数据库在各个领域都有广泛的应用,例如电子商务、社交媒体、在线教育等。它们为用户提供了方便、快捷的数据存储和访问服务,推动了互联网的发展和应用的创新。
1年前 -
-
互联网数据库是指存储在互联网上的数据集合。它是通过互联网技术实现数据存储和访问的一种方式。互联网数据库可以包含各种类型的数据,例如文本、图片、音频、视频等。
互联网数据库的作用是提供数据的存储和访问服务,使用户能够方便地获取所需的数据。它可以被广泛应用于各个领域,例如电子商务、社交媒体、在线教育等。通过互联网数据库,用户可以进行数据的查询、插入、更新和删除等操作,以满足各种需求。
互联网数据库的实现方式有多种,常见的包括关系型数据库、非关系型数据库和分布式数据库等。下面将分别介绍这些数据库的特点和使用方法。
一、关系型数据库
关系型数据库是一种基于关系模型的数据库,它使用表格的形式来组织数据。关系型数据库具有以下特点:- 数据以表格的形式组织,表格由行和列组成,行表示数据的记录,列表示数据的属性。
- 数据表之间可以建立关系,通过主键和外键来表示不同表之间的关联。
- 支持结构化查询语言(SQL)作为数据操作语言,可以进行复杂的查询和数据操作。
关系型数据库常见的有MySQL、Oracle、SQL Server等。使用关系型数据库的步骤如下:
- 创建数据库:在关系型数据库管理系统中创建一个新的数据库。
- 创建表格:根据需求创建数据表,并定义各个表格的字段和类型。
- 插入数据:将需要存储的数据插入到相应的表格中。
- 查询数据:使用SQL语句进行数据查询,可以根据条件筛选和排序数据。
- 更新数据:根据需要对数据进行更新或删除操作。
二、非关系型数据库
非关系型数据库也称为NoSQL数据库,它不使用表格的形式来组织数据,而是使用其他的数据结构。非关系型数据库具有以下特点:- 数据以键值对的形式存储,每个键值对表示一个数据记录。
- 不需要事先定义数据的结构,可以动态地添加和修改数据。
- 支持高并发读写操作和水平扩展。
非关系型数据库常见的有MongoDB、Redis、Cassandra等。使用非关系型数据库的步骤如下:
- 安装数据库软件:下载和安装相应的非关系型数据库软件。
- 创建数据库:在数据库软件中创建一个新的数据库。
- 插入数据:将需要存储的数据以键值对的形式插入到数据库中。
- 查询数据:使用数据库提供的API或查询语言进行数据查询,可以根据键值进行查找和排序。
- 更新数据:根据需要对数据进行更新或删除操作。
三、分布式数据库
分布式数据库是将数据存储在多台服务器上的数据库系统,通过将数据分散存储在不同的节点上,可以实现数据的高可用性和扩展性。分布式数据库具有以下特点:- 数据分片:将数据划分成多个片段,分布存储在不同的服务器上。
- 数据复制:将数据复制到多个节点上,保证数据的冗余和可用性。
- 数据一致性:通过一致性协议保证数据在各个节点之间的一致性。
分布式数据库常见的有Hadoop、Cassandra、Elasticsearch等。使用分布式数据库的步骤如下:
- 部署数据库集群:在多台服务器上安装和配置数据库软件,组成一个数据库集群。
- 创建数据库:在集群中创建一个新的数据库。
- 插入数据:将需要存储的数据插入到数据库集群中,数据会根据分片策略分布在不同的节点上。
- 查询数据:使用数据库提供的查询语言或API进行数据查询,查询会在各个节点上执行并返回结果。
- 更新数据:根据需要对数据进行更新或删除操作,更新操作会同步到所有的节点上。
1年前